Amazon has unveiled an updated price for its latest Fire TV Stick HD, presenting an opportune moment to explore a new streaming experience. The revamped device boasts enhancements such as a sleeker design, support for Wi-Fi 6 for improved streaming quality, and faster overall performance.
The tech giant states that the new Fire TV Stick HD exceeds 30% in speed compared to prior HD models, resulting in quicker boot-up times and enhanced app functionality.
A notable feature of this device is its ability to draw power directly from the TV’s USB port, eliminating the need for a separate power adapter and facilitating cable management behind the television.
Additionally, the device debuts Amazon’s latest Fire OS software, Vega, which offers a revamped interface, intelligent content suggestions, and a more user-friendly browsing experience.
Amazon expressed, “The new Fire TV Stick HD is our most compact streaming device to date, designed for Direct Power via the TV’s USB port, enabling a more discreet placement behind the TV without requiring an extra power supply.”
